FINAL FANTASY IX
Selling over five million copies since its release in 2000, FINAL FANTASY IX proudly returns on Steam! Now you can relive the adventures of Zidane and his crew on PC !

Facts & details
From the Steam store record, snapshot 2026-05-20.
| Genres | RPG |
| Player tags | JRPG · Story Rich · Great Soundtrack · Fantasy · RPG · Classic · Turn-Based Combat · Singleplayer · Adventure · Turn-Based · Atmospheric · Open World (SteamSpy community voting) |
| Features | Single-player · Steam Achievements · Steam Trading Cards · Camera Comfort · Playable without Timed Input · Partial Controller Support · Steam Cloud · Remote Play on Phone |
| Languages | English, French, Italian, German, Spanish - Spain |
| Achievements | 85 |
| Estimated owners | 1,000,000 – 2,000,000 (SteamSpy) |
| Official site | http://www.jp.square-enix.com/ff9/en/ |
Minimum system requirements (PC)
Minimum: OS *: Windows Vista /7/8/8.1/10 Processor: Intel Core 2 Duo 2GHz or higher Memory: 2 GB RAM Graphics: NVIDIA GeForce 8600GTS or ATI Radeon HD4650 or higher DirectX: Version 9.0c Storage: 7 GB available space Sound Card: DirectSound® compatible sound card(DirectX®9.0c or later)
